SAMBA, Dec 30:  Minister for Industries and Commerce, Chander Parkash Ganga today flagged off ‘Mobile Exhibition Van’ under Beti Bachao Beti Padhao campaign.
The van equipped with LED screens and sound system will show movies, documentaries and promotional video clips on women empowerment to generate awareness on gender parity benefits.
District Development Commissioner Sheetal Nanda, ASP Raja Adil Hamid, CPO J S Sambyal, DSWO Mushtaq Choudhary and other officers were present on the occasion.
The Minister highlighted the importance of the campaign as it envisages checking the declining child sex ratio in the district. He hoped that these sensitization and awareness programmes under BBBP will have a positive effect by empowering the female child and changing mindset of the society.
The Minister directed DDC to propose formulation of district level contributory fund for benefiting needy people who are yet to be covered under existing government welfare schemes.
Earlier, the DDC gave a brief background of activities being taken by the district administration like mass communication campaigns, celebration of birth of girl child, strict implementation of PC&PNDT Act and monthly monitoring of sex ratio through Guddi Gudda Board.
Meanwhile, Chander Parkash Ganga inaugurated a 3 week long Entrepreneurship Development Programme for 58 candidates under Sher-E -Kashmir Employment and Welfare Programme for Youth.
The Manufacturing, Service and Agro based training programme is being organized by JK Entrepreneurship Development Institute.
The Minister appreciated the high success rate achieved by EDI under Seed Capital Fund Scheme. He called upon participants to develop innovative ideas and give them shape with dedication. He emphasized on laying strong focus on customer satisfaction and product quality.
The Minister cited various success stories at the state and national level and stressed on the need of developing new markets. The DDC Samba also appealed participants to avail various opportunities provided by EDI and Government agencies.
Speaking on occasion, CPO JKEDI informed that there are 119 units who have availed benefits of Seed Capital Fund Scheme at Samba with total seed capital amounting to Rs 4.23 crore.
